Pages: [1]   Go Down
Print
Author Topic: ช่วยด้วยครับ ทำ PICKit2 แล้วยังใช้งานไม่ได้  (Read 24097 times)
0 Members and 1 Guest are viewing this topic.
AaotoatN
Jr. Member
**
Offline Offline

Posts: 24


« on: November 29, 2011, 12:17:20 PM »

สวัสดีครับ ผมทำ PICKIT2 เสร็จแล้ว
ตัว IC PIC18F2550 ก็โปรแกรมแล้ว
พอประกอบแล้ว
เสียบกับ Notebook มันไม่เห็นฟ้องหาไดรเวอร์หรือ อะไรเลยครับ
นิ่งสนิทเลย มีแค่ไฟ LED Power ติดดวงเดียวเองครับ
ใช้ MPLAB หรือ PICkit2 ก็ Connect ไม่ได้
และตัว IC ก็อุ่นๆๆนิดหน่อยครับ


ผมก็เช็ครายละเอียดดูแล้วนะครับ อุปกร์ก็ลงถูกต้อง
ลายทองแดงก็ไม่น่าจะช๊อดกันครับ
และผมก็ลองเช็คตาม
http://www.thaimicrotron.com/PROPIC/USB1/PICkit2Checker.htm
แต่ก็ยังไม่มีอะไรตอบสนองเลยครับ
วัด Vdd จุดที่สองยังไม่ได้ เลยครับ
ใครเคยเจออาการคล้ายๆกัน แบบนี้ ช่วยแนะนำด้วยครับ

ขอบคุณครับ
Logged
gundam
Global Moderator
Hero Member
*****
Offline Offline

Posts: 292



« Reply #1 on: November 29, 2011, 09:10:44 PM »

ในรายละเอียดคุณไม่ได้บอกว่า HEX ไฟล์ที่โปรแกรมนำมาจากไหน   ปกติแล้วจะอยู่ในโฟลเดอร์
C:\Program Files\Microchip\PICkit 2 v2\PK2Vxxxxx.hex

ปกติแล้ว PIC18F2550 จะเย็นไม่มีอาการอุ่นครับ ตรงนี้เหมือน Hardware จะผิดปกติ
แล้วใน http://www.thaimicrotron.com/PROPIC/USB1/PICkit2Checker.htm ก็ให้รายละเอียดมากพอสมควร
ในหน้านั้นลองดูตรงนี้อีกที ครับ
   - การตรวจสอบด้วยสายตาเบื้องต้น โดยการตรวจอุปกรณ์ว่ามีค่าถูกต้อง ตามต่ำแหน่งหรือเปล่า    
     - ตรวจสอบ U1 IC เอาหัวลงนะครับ    
     - Transistor ต่อถูกชนิดหรือเปล่า ถูกด้านหรือไม ่โดยเฉพาะ Q3 การจัดขาจะต่างกันกับตัวอื่นๆ    
     - อุปกรณ์ประเภทมีขั้วเช่น คอนเดนเซอร์ , ไดโอดต่อถูกขั้วหรือไม่    
     - ลองพลิกดูด้าน PCB จุดบัดกรีช๊อดกันหรือไม่ ลองใช้เหล็กปลายแหลมขูดๆ ดู เพื่อให้แน่ใจ    

     
แล้วได้อุปกรณ์มาตรงหรือเปล่าครับ ได้ดัดแปลงอะไรหรือไม่ครับ
VDD TGT ที่จุด 2 ยังทดสอบไม่ได้ครับ ถ้ายังติดต่อกับ PC ไม่ได้


Logged
MicroX
Global Moderator
Full Member
*****
Offline Offline

Posts: 103


Senior


Email
« Reply #2 on: November 30, 2011, 01:38:56 AM »

คุณ AaotoatN ใช้อะไรโปรแกรมครับ บ้างที่อาจเป็นที่ fuse bit ก็ได้ครับ
หากใช้พวก PICKit2 ด้วยกันก็ไม่น่าจะเป็นปัญหาอะไร เพราะมันจะเป็น default ของมัน
หากใช้โปรแกรมอื่น ต้องดูด้วยว่ามัน set ถูกหรือเปล่า ลองดูกระทู้คล้ายๆ นี้
http://www.thaimicrotron.com/webboard2/index.php?topic=18.msg45#msg45



Logged
AaotoatN
Jr. Member
**
Offline Offline

Posts: 24


« Reply #3 on: December 01, 2011, 02:53:01 AM »

สวัสดีครับพี่ๆ ตอนนี้ PICKIT2 ของผมติดต่อกับ PC ได้แล้วครับ
พอดีไล่ไปไล่มา ตะกั่วบัดกรีดันติดกัน
ช๊อตขา C2 เลยครับ แต่ตอนนี้ สามารถเข้าโปรแกรม PICKIT2ได้แล้ว
และผมลองใช้ Program ช่วยทดสอบ
วัด VDD VPP PGC PGD ได้แล้วครับ
และเวลา ติ๊กถูกที่ VDD PICKIT2 ON  LED สีแดง(Target) ก็จะติดครับ
แต่ผมเจอปัญหาต่อมาคือ ไม่สามรถโปรแกรมได้ครับ  
โดยผมลองต่อ PICKIT2 เข้ากับ TEXTTOOLS  และลองโปรแกรม PIC18F2550  อีกตัวนึง (พอดีซื้อไว้เป็นอะไหล่)
โดยเลือก C:\Program Files\Microchip\PICkit 2 v2\PK2Vxxxxx.hex มาโปรแกรม แต่มัน Program fail ครับ
ลองโปรแกรมกับ MPLAB ก็เป็นเหมือนกันครับ   มันฟ้องว่า Configuration not blank อะครับ
และบางทีก็ ขึ้นว่า  Device not detected ด้วยครับ
ใครเคยเจอปัญหานี้หรือมีข้อเสนอแนะ ช่วยแนะนำด้วยนะครับ
ผมได้แบบรูปภาพ errors ต่างๆตามด้านล่างนี้ครับ


ขอบคุณครับ






ADMIN: ขอย่อภาพหน่อยนะครับ
« Last Edit: December 02, 2011, 03:07:02 PM by admin » Logged
AaotoatN
Jr. Member
**
Offline Offline

Posts: 24


« Reply #4 on: December 01, 2011, 12:25:31 PM »

เพิ่มเติมครับ
วันนี้ผมลองใช้ PICKIT2 ต่อตามวงจร
http://www.thaimicrotron.com/PROPIC/USB1/DEV_DEMO28.htm
สามารถ โปรแกรม และสั่งงานเป็นไฟกระพริบได้แล้วครับ
Erease, Check blank,Program ได้สำเร็จแล้วครับ
ทำให้ผมคิดว่า Text tools ของผมมีปัญหาแน่นอน  มีวิธีเช็คมั๊ยครับ  เท่าที่ลองเช็คดู สายแพรก็เข้าตรง และต่อกันติด ทุกเส้น

ปล.ขออภัยนะครับลืมปรับขนาดรูปก่อนหน้านี้ อาจทำให้ดูรก รก ๆไปหน่อยอะครับ
ขอบคุณครับ
 Grin


Logged
MicroX
Global Moderator
Full Member
*****
Offline Offline

Posts: 103


Senior


Email
« Reply #5 on: December 02, 2011, 03:56:22 AM »

ขอโทษทีที่ตอบช้า ไปช่วยพวกพี่ๆ เค้าทำความสะอาดบ้านหลังน้ำลดนะครับ

โปรแกรมได้อย่างนี้ก็แสดงว่า PICKit2 ของคุณก็เสร็จสมบูรณ์แล้วซิครับ
หลักการก็คล้ายๆกันบน Text tools ส่วนมากที่ไม่ work เพราะจุดบัดกรีไม่ดี หรือไม่ก็ช๊อดกันครับ
ให้ใช้เหล็กปลายแหลมไล่ขูดๆ ส่วนที่ลายปริ้นใกล้ๆ กัน อย่างที่เห็นในกระทู้นี้
http://www.thaimicrotron.com/webboard2/index.php?topic=231.msg746#msg746


« Last Edit: December 02, 2011, 03:57:33 AM by Microx » Logged
AaotoatN
Jr. Member
**
Offline Offline

Posts: 24


« Reply #6 on: December 02, 2011, 12:05:01 PM »

สวัสดีครับพี่ๆๆ
วันนี้เข้ามาอัฟเดทครับ ตอนนี้ทั้ง PICKIT2 และ Text tools ที่ผมทำขึ้นเอง ใช้ได้ทั้งสองชิ้น 100% แล้วครับ
Text tool ที่มีปัญหาเกิดตรงจุดเดียวกันเลนครับ
แต่ของผมไม่ได้ช๊อตครับแต่ ลายทองแดงมันขาด มองเผินๆๆจะติดกันแต่ถ้าเอามิเตอร์วัด x10k ยังไม่ขึ้นเลยครับ
ทำให้ไม่มีไฟ ไปที่ขา MCLR ของ MCU ก็เลยโปรแกรมไม่ได้ครับ
การแก้ไขเลยใช้สายไฟบัดกรีจั๊มกันเลย  ทดลองทั้ง 40 pin PIC18F4520
28 Pin PIC18F2550  work  ครับเบอร์อื่นๆๆยังไม่ได้ลองแต่คาดว่าคงไม่มีปัญหาอะไร

ตอนนี้ก็มีเครื่องโปรแกรมแล้ว เดี่ยวต่อไปจะเริ่มสร้างProject อิอิอิ ยังไงพี่ๆช่วยให้คำปรึกษาด้วยนะครับ
และขอบคุณที่ให้คำแนะนำมากครับ

ตอนนี้ภูมิใจมาก สร้างเครื่องโปรแกรมเองและทำงานได้ครับ

 Grin
Logged
admin
ผู้ดูแลระบบ
Administrator
Full Member
*****
Offline Offline

Posts: 84


ผู้ดูแลระบบ


« Reply #7 on: December 02, 2011, 03:10:45 PM »

เป็นจุดเริ่มต้นที่ดีครับ สามารถแก้ปัญหาได้ และจะสะสมประสบการณ์ไปเรื่อยๆ
อย่างนี้อาจารย์ท่านถึง อยากให้ทำเองครับ

หนทางอีกยาวไกล แต่สำคัญที่ก้าวแรกครับ


Logged
tandy
Jr. Member
**
Offline Offline

Posts: 20



« Reply #8 on: December 03, 2011, 08:19:19 AM »

ในที่สุดก็สำเร็จจนได้นะค่ะ
PICKit2 นี่ไม่ได้ทำเพราะรับช่วงต่อ มาจากรุ่นพี่
เห็นฝีมือคุณ AaotoatN สงสัยจะเป็นดาวรุ่งดวงใหม่
เก่งแล้วอย่าลืม มาช่วยน้องๆ ด้วยนะค่ะ




Logged
AaotoatN
Jr. Member
**
Offline Offline

Posts: 24


« Reply #9 on: December 03, 2011, 10:02:29 PM »

ตอนนี้ยังพึ่งเริ่มหัดเดินในวงการนี้เองครับพพี่ๆ แต่ยังไงจะพยายามเรียนรู้เรื่อยๆครับ ถ้าทำอะไรใหม่ๆได้จะนำมาแชร์ครับ
แต่ช่วงนี้อาจจะเข้ามาเล่น webboard นานๆทีนะครับ Project ที่คิดว่าจะทำอาจจะนานหน่อยกว่าจะเสร็จ
พอดีตอนนี้มหาลัยเริ่มเปิดเทอมแล้ว แต่ยังไงเดี่ยวจะเข้ามาดูเรื่อยๆนะครับ
 Grin
Logged
elecgolf
มาใหม่
*
Offline Offline

Posts: 1


Email
« Reply #10 on: May 24, 2012, 01:09:22 PM »

ยังแก้ปัญหาไม่ได้ครับ เช็คทุกอย่างแล้วว่าต่อไม่ผิด ขอคำแนะนำหน่อยครับ


* PIC.jpg (84.67 KB, 392x480 - viewed 2350 times.)
Logged
MicroX
Global Moderator
Full Member
*****
Offline Offline

Posts: 103


Senior


Email
« Reply #11 on: May 24, 2012, 07:57:33 PM »

จากรูปหากเครื่องโปรแกรมสามารถตรวจสอบ ว่าเป็น PIC เบอร์ 16F648A
ก็แสดงว่าเครื่องทำงานได้ในระดับหนึ่งแล้ว ก็คืออ่านได้ เครื่องโปรแกรมโชว์ Programs Memory address 0x000000
แสดงว่า โปรแกรมไม่ได้
- อาจเป็นเพราะแรงดันไฟสูงไม่ถึง อาจจะเป็นเพราะค่า L1 ไม่ถูกต้อง หรือวงจรไฟสูง ไม่ทำงาน ลองดูในเพจ
http://www.thaimicrotron.com/PROPIC/USB1/PICkit2Checker.htm
หัวข้อ 2). ตรวจสอบ VPP (12V) อีกทีหนึ่ง

- คุณไม่ได้บอกว่าบอร์ด target เป็นอะไร โปรโตบอร์ด,บอร์ดสำเร็จรูป, Texttools
เลยวิเคราะห์ต่อไม่ได้ แต่อาการแบบนี้ คล้ายกับการต่อสายไม่แน่น หรือก็ IC เสียครับ
« Last Edit: May 24, 2012, 08:40:47 PM by Microx » Logged
gundam
Global Moderator
Hero Member
*****
Offline Offline

Posts: 292



« Reply #12 on: May 25, 2012, 11:21:19 PM »

มีรูปด้วยเหรอ ทำไมผมมองไม่เห็นรูปหละ
Logged
Pages: [1]   Go Up
Print
 
Jump to: